豌豆Ai站群搜索引擎系统 V.25.10.25 网址:www.wd.chat

🗣 Wd提问: php8.0环境搭建

🤖 Ai回答:
搭建 PHP 8.0 环境可以根据你的操作系统(Windows、macOS 或 Linux)选择不同的方法。下面我为你详细介绍在 Windows、macOS 和 Linux 上搭建 PHP 8.0 的常见方式。

✅ 一、Windows 系统下搭建 PHP 8.0

方法 1:使用 XAMPP(推荐初学者)

XAMPP 是一个集成的开发环境,包含 Apache、MySQL、PHP 和 Perl。

步骤:
1、下载 XAMPP:
访问官网:https://www.apachefriends.org/
下载最新版 XAMPP(确保支持 PHP 8.0)
例如:`xampp-windows-x64-8.2.0-0-VS16.exe`(注意版本匹配)

2、安装 XAMPP:
双击安装程序,选择安装路径(建议不要放在 C 盘根目录)
勾选 `Apache`, `MySQL`, `PHP`, `phpMyAdmin`
安装完成后启动 XAMPP 控制面板

3、启动服务:
在 XAMPP 控制面板中点击 “Start” 启动 Apache 和 MySQL
打开浏览器访问 `http://localhost`,看到 It works! 即表示成功

4、验证 PHP 版本:
创建文件 `test.php` 放在 `htdocs` 目录下:
php
<?php
phpinfo();
?

访问 `http://localhost/test.php`,查看是否显示 PHP 8.0

方法 2:手动安装 PHP 8.0 + Apache

如果你不想用 XAMPP,可以单独安装:

1、下载 PHP 8.0 for Windows:
https://windows.php.net/download/
选择 `VC15 x64 Non Thread Safe` 或 `Thread Safe`(根据你的 Apache 版本)
解压到 `C:\php`

2、配置 Apache:
编辑 `httpd.conf` 文件,添加:
apache
LoadModule php_module C:/php/php7apache2_4.dll
AddHandler application/x-httpd-php .php
PHPIniDir C:/php


3、将 `php.ini` 复制到 `C:\php\php.ini`(从 `php.ini-development` 修改为 `php.ini`)

4、重启 Apache,测试 `test.php`

⚠️ 注意:需要配置正确的 DLL 文件和 Apache 兼容性(如 VS16/VS15 运行库)

✅ 二、macOS 系统下搭建 PHP 8.0

方法 1:使用 Homebrew(推荐)

bash
更新 Homebrew
brew update

安装 PHP 8.0
brew install php@8.0

添加到 PATH
echo 'export PATH=/usr/local/opt/php@8.0/bin:$PATH' ~/.zshrc
echo 'export PATH=/usr/local/opt/php@8.0/sbin:$PATH' ~/.zshrc
source ~/.zshrc

检查安装:
bash
php -v
应输出类似:PHP 8.0.x (cli) (built: ...)

启动内置服务器(快速测试):
bash
cd /path/to/your/project
php -S localhost:8000

使用 Nginx 或 Apache:
如果你用的是 MAMP 或 Valet,可以直接配置。
或者用 `brew install nginx` 配合 PHP-FPM。

方法 2:使用 MAMP(图形化界面)

1、下载 MAMP:https://www.mamp.info/
2、安装后打开,设置 PHP 版本为 8.0(可在偏好设置中选择)
3、启动服务并访问 `http://localhost`

✅ 三、Linux(Ubuntu/Debian/CentOS)搭建 PHP 8.0

Ubuntu/Debian(推荐)

bash
添加 Ondrej PPA(提供 PHP 8.0)
sudo add-apt-repository ppa:ondrej/php
sudo apt update

安装 PHP 8.0
sudo apt install php8.0 php8.0-cli php8.0-fpm php8.0-mysql php8.0-json php8.0-curl php8.0-gd php8.0-mbstring php8.0-xml php8.0-zip

验证
php -v
输出应为 PHP 8.0.x

安装 Apache + PHP(Ubuntu)

bash
安装 Apache
sudo apt install apache2

安装 PHP 8.0 并集成 Apache
sudo apt install libapache2-mod-php8.0

重启 Apache
sudo systemctl restart apache2

测试页面:
创建 `/var/www/html/info.php`:
php
<?php
phpinfo();
?

访问 `http://localhost/info.php`

CentOS/RHEL(使用 EPEL + Remi)

bash
安装 EPEL
sudo yum install epel-release

安装 Remi repo
sudo yum install http://rpms.remirepo.net/enterprise/remi-release-8.rpm

启用 PHP 8.0
sudo yum module enable php:remi-8.0

安装
sudo yum install php php-cli php-fpm php-mysqlnd php-opcache php-gd php-mbstring php-xml php-json

检查版本
php -v

✅ 四、通用工具建议

| 工具 | 用途 |

| Composer | PHP 依赖管理器 |
| VS Code | 推荐编辑器,搭配 PHP 扩展 |
| Xdebug | 调试工具(需配合 PHP 8.0) |
| Docker | 容器化环境(适合团队协作) |

安装 Composer:
bash
curl -sS https://getcomposer.org/installer | php
sudo mv composer.phar /usr/local/bin/composer

✅ 五、常见问题排查

| 问题 | 解决方案 |

| `php` 命令找不到 | 检查 PATH 是否正确添加 |
| Apache 不加载 PHP | 检查 `httpd.conf` 中是否加载了 `mod_php` |
| 无法连接 MySQL | 检查 `php.ini` 中是否启用了 `extension=mysqli` |
| 500 错误 | 查看日志:`/var/log/apache2/error.log` 或 `php_error_log` |

📦 总结推荐方案

| 系统 | 推荐方式 |

| Windows | XAMPP / WAMP |
| macOS | Homebrew + PHP 8.0 |
| Linux | APT/YUM + PHP 8.0 |
| 开发项目 | Docker + PHP 8.0 |

如果你告诉我你的具体操作系统和用途(比如是做网站、学习还是开发 API),我可以给你定制更详细的步骤!

需要我帮你写一个完整的 `docker-compose.yml` 或一键脚本吗?

Ai作答

📣 商家广告


香港vps

广告招商

月饼

广告招商

域名抢注


0

IP地址: 108.44.155.131

搜索次数: 0

提问时间: 2025-11-10 20:19:19

🛒 域名购买
g-y.cn
lr.gs
815.net.cn
mj.gs
y-u.com.cn
97.gold
wenchangji.cn
lv.gs
j-f.com.cn
nk.com.hk

❓️ 热门提问
中国域名注册网
便宜的电脑主机
ip路由是什么意思
便宜点服务器
关键词广告退款流程
云计算的基础设施有哪些
dhcp重新分配ip
关键词标签SEO作用
域名抢注平台活跃度
ecs服务器公网ip
豌豆Ai站群搜索引擎系统

🌐 域名评估
ll.jl.cn
znfd.cn
lf.gs
aa.jl.cn
brgh.cn
4rrr.cn
lw.gs
suzhouguo.cn
tesla.xj.cn
vtol.group

⛏ 最新挖掘
凯里酸汤鱼
贵阳烤脑花
都匀毛尖茶
花溪牛肉粉
贵阳烤生蚝
贵阳烤豆腐
贵阳纸包鱼
贵阳特色菜

🖌 热门作画

🤝 关于我们:
豌豆Ai 域名 建站 站群 留痕 推广 评估 源码
开发Ai 工具 日记 价格 加盟 广告 流量 留言 联系

🗨 加入群聊
群

🔗 友情链接
广州南沙月饼厂  Código fuente del motor de búsqueda  ai提问

🧰 站长工具
Ai工具  whois查询  搜索

📢 温馨提示:本站所有问答由Ai自动创作,内容仅供参考,若有误差请用“联系”里面信息通知我们人工修改或删除。

👉 技术支持:本站由豌豆Ai提供技术支持,使用的最新版:《豌豆Ai站群搜索引擎系统 V.25.10.25》搭建本站。

上一篇 84975 84976 84977 下一篇